Data Show Bitcoin Miners Earned $971 Million in Revenue During July

Monthly data collected by The Block Research shows that during the month of July, bitcoin miners hauled in just over $970 million.The monthly revenue figure represented an increase from June's $839.09 million, but still down from the all-time monthly high of $1.75 billion seen in March.

The monthly total was $971.83 million, including transaction fees. Transaction fees came in at $27.59 million. The vast majority of the monthly revenue was in the form of subsidy earnings, with each new bitcoin block producing 6.25 BTC.
